Faisal al-Fayiz

Faisal al-Fayiz ( Arabic فيصل الفايز, DMG Faiṣal al-Fāyiz ; *  1952 in Amman ) is a Jordanian politician . He was Prime Minister of Jordan from October 25, 2003 to April 5, 2005 . He was succeeded by Adnan Badran .

Faisal al-Fayiz holds a Bachelor of Arts (BA) degree in Political Science from Cardiff University and a Masters in International Relations from Boston University .

He held various positions in the Jordanian Ministry of Defense and was chief of protocol at the royal court. Before he became Prime Minister, he was Minister for the Royal Court.

Faisal al-Fayiz is married and has three children.
